| IXXAT
offers CAN PC cards based on over 10 years of experience in developing and marketing CAN
interface cards. Since they developed their first CAN card in 1990, new ideas and
developments in the area of component technology and driver software have been continually
incorporated into newer cards. Through new developments, IXXAT continuously offers state of the art solutions and implement new architectures, yet they never sacrificed compatibility to progress. While incorporating new technologies, they make sure that new products are compatible with existing ones. Despite the wide variety of PC/CAN interfaces, all IXXAT interfaces can be operated with the hardware-independent, common VCI driver (Virtual CAN Interface). It is therefore conceivably easy to switch between CAN boards. Even future technologies are thus already "integrated" today. | iPC-I 320/PCI - Intelligent PC/CAN interface for PCI bus
systems The iPC-I320/PCI represents an economic solution of an active CAN board with one or two CAN channels, covering a wide range of CAN applications. The interface reflects the latest technology due to the support of the PCI bus, which allows an installation per Plug&Play. The on-board microcontroller allows, among many other features, the filtering, preprocessing, and storage of CAN messages with timestamp as well as the real-time transmission of CAN messages. In combination with the universal CAN driver (VCI, part of delivery) the iPC-I 320/PCI allows an easy integration of PC supported CAN applications. Due to its optimum ratio between price and functionality it is perfectly suited for high-volume productions. In addition the iPC-I 320/PCI is well suited for the use with the IXXAT analysis (canAnalyser) and configuration tools.

| iPC-I XC16/PCI - Intelligent PC/CAN interface for 5 V and 3.3
V PCI bus systems The iPC-I XC16/PCI represents a very powerful and
economic solution for an active CAN board with two CAN channels, covering a wide
range of industrial and automotive CAN applications. The interface is state-of-the-art,
supports PCI and can be easily installed by Plug & Play. Some of the features
offered by the on-board microcontroller include filtering, preprocessing, transmission and
time stamped storage of the CAN messages . Note: the iPC-I C165/PCI interface card has been discontinued - this is the replacement interface card.

| tinCan161 - Intelligent PC/CAN interface for PC-Card (PCMCIA)
bus systems The tinCAN is an active PCMCIA/CAN board with two CAN channels. It is the optimum solution for the mobile setup and configuration by means of a notebook computer. The on-board microcontroller allows the filtering, preprocessing and storage of CAN messages, including time stamp. In combination with the universal CAN driver (VCI, part of delivery) the tinCAN allows the easy integration of PC supported applications into CAN systems. In combination with the canAnalyser the tinCAN is the ideal solution for a very powerful mobile analysing tool.

USB-to-CAN compact - Intelligent low-cost PC/CAN module for the USB port The USB-to-CAN compact is a low-cost, active CAN module (CAN dongle) for connection to the USB bus. The on-board 16-bit microcontroller system is capable of controlling transmission and reception tasks with the greatest possible efficiency, even in networks with high data throughput and high bus load. The microcontroller allows, among many other features, the filtering, preprocessing and storage of CAN messages with timestamp, as well as the real-time transmission of CAN messages. Additionally the board is very well suited for use as a master device, for instance in a CANopen network with numerous nodes. In combination with the universal CAN driver (VCI, part of delivery) the module allows an easy integration of PC supported CAN applications such as canAnalyser.

| USB-to-CAN II - Intelligent PC/CAN module for the USB port
The USB-to-CAN II is an active interface with two CAN channels and one LIN channel (automotive version) for connection to the USB bus. With its powerful 16-bit microcontroller system, the interface allows filtering, pre-processing and saving of received messages. Transmission and reception processes can be controlled loss-free even with a high transmission rate and bus load. Together with the universal CAN driver VCI also supplied with the delivery, the USB-to-CAN II module enables simple integration of PC-supported applications in CAN systems. In conjunction with the canAnalyser from IXXAT, USB-to-CAN II is a convenient, mobile analysis and development tool. The interface can also be used as a master assembly, e.g. for. CANopen systems with many subscribers.

| CAN@net - Intelligent PC/CAN adapter with Ethernet/Modem
interface The CAN@net II allows simple, flexible
access from a PC to CAN systems via Ethernet. Due to support of the TCP/IP protocol,
the CAN@net II enables worldwide direct connection to a PC, implementation in an LAN or
communication with the gateway via the Internet. The main area of application of the
CAN@net II is remote access to CAN systems for service and remote maintenance.

| CANblue/VCI - Intelligent PC/CAN module with Bluetooth
wireless interface CANblue/VCI is a powerful CAN module that is connected to the PC wirelessly via Bluetooth. It is therefore ideal for servicing to give easy access CAN systems that are otherwise difficult to get at. The maximum distance between the CANblue/VCI and the PC/notebook depends on the space conditions and can be more than 100m. With support from the VCI CAN driver, the CANblue/VCI can be operated with all IXXAT tools and with customer-specific programs. In addition, wireless access to CAN systems via Bluetooth can also be easily achieved with current VCI-based application programs and tools, including canAnalyser for wireless analysis of CANbus networks. See also CANblue/generic for wireless CAN bridge and attachment to non-PC hosts.
